Attacks & Strategy

  • Rage [Fighting, Colorless, Colorless] — 10+
    Does 10 damage plus 10 more damage for each damage counter on Steelix.
  • Spinning Tail [Metal, Metal, Colorless, Colorless]
    Does 20 damage to each of your opponent's Pokémon. (Don't apply Weakness and Resistance for Benched Pokémon.)
